# Nightly backfill scheduler for the Marrowfield warehouse.
# Runs at 02:10 UTC; pulls deltas from the Copperline feed.
# Do not run two instances — table locks will collide.
# Retries: 3, with exponential backoff. Alerts route to ops.
# The scheduler authenticates to Copperline at startup.
# The credential it uses is set on the next line.

vault entry, fadup-tagag: RELAY_SECRET8=2fd92179

Leadership Review — Warranty Cost Overrun

Sales leads: warranty claims on the Torvane HX line ran 38% over forecast this quarter, driven by a gasket fault in early production batches. Repairs are absorbing regional service capacity. A fix ships with batch nine. Avoid extended-warranty upsells on affected units until cleared. Next steps for the line are outlined in the confidential note below.

confidential, hahof-hahop: Only 3 of the 80 pilot accounts renewed Zorix, so a churn review is set for April 15.

## Tuning

The receipt mailer (Almsgate) batches donation receipts and sends through the Thornquay relay. On-call: if the queue backs up, resist the urge to crank batch size — the relay rate-limits per connection, and bigger batches just mean bigger retries. Scale worker count first, then shorten the flush interval. Dedupe window must stay longer than the retry horizon or donors get duplicate receipts, which generates tickets. All knobs live in one place and are read at worker start. Current production values follow.

tuning table, kajop-yafof:
QUOTAS = {
    "wenath": 10,
    "ulaael": 5,
}

MEMO — Sales Leads Only

Effective immediately, hiring in the Coastal Accounts division is frozen. No exceptions, no backfills without sign-off from Dara Quennel. Open requisitions are pulled as of Friday. Pipeline commitments stand; redistribute coverage among current reps. Do not discuss externally or with candidates already in process — recruiting will handle those conversations. Questions go to your regional director, not HR directly. The rationale is outlined in the confidential note below.

confidential, kaweg-tawef: The western region missed its Ralvan quota by 57.6 percent last quarter. Framirix Holdings plans to lower the Eliox list price by 24.6 percent in January. The board signed off on a budget of $446.6 million for Project Zorvan. The renewal with Ralvanox Freight closes at $283.1 million a year, 20.2 percent below the last contract.